So with Escalades, the RWD come with the 5.3 instead of the 6.0 that's standard in the AWD. In 2004, captains chairs in the second row became much more common, maybe standard. So I'd like an '04-06 AWD. Sunroof is a significant bonus. Under 120k miles is a must. $12k is the top of what I'd spend.
